Members of the EU’s civilian border mission will arrive at the Rafah border crossing on Friday, the bloc’s top diplomat said. “Europe is here to help: the EU’s civilian border mission deploys today to the Rafah Crossing at the request of the Palestinians and the Israelis,” Kaja Kallas said in a post on X. The arrival of the EU team follows the completion of repairs to the crossing between Egypt and Gaza.
